A working sump pump is essential for keeping your basement flood-proof. But, like all systems, sump pumps eventually wear out. Knowing when to replace yours and understanding the costs involved can protect your property.
Signs that it's time for a new pump include constant cycling, sluggish performance, unusual noises, and flooding. The cost of replacing a sump pump can change significantly, depending on the power of the pump, its features (like battery backup), and the extent of the installation.
- On average, a basic sump pump replacement can cost anywhere from $500 to $1,500.
- Feature-rich systems with redundancy can cost between $1,500 and $3,000 or more.

Discovering a Reliable Sump Pump Installer Near You
Protecting your foundation from water damage is crucial, and a reliable sump pump is essential for that protection. Nevertheless, finding a qualified specialist can be tricky. Here are some tips to help you find the right expert for your needs.
Begin by asking neighbors for recommendations. Word-of-mouth can be a valuable guide for finding trustworthy service providers. You can also review online listings that specialize in home services.
When you've narrowed down a few potential installers, contact them for quotes. Be sure to ask their history with sump pump installations and request references from previous customers.
A reputable installer will be happy to provide this information and respond to any questions you may have.

Sump Pump Cost
Thinking about purchasing a new sump pump to protect your basement from flooding? It's a smart investment, but the expense can vary quite a bit. A basic sump pump might set you back anywhere between $250 to $900, while a more advanced model could price you upwards of $1,500 .
To find the most accurate estimate for your project, it's always best to reach out to local sump pump installers. They can inspect your home's needs and recommend the best model for you.
- Local contractors will be familiar with your area’s specific needs, which can impact sump pump choice and cost.
- Factor in the type of your basement and the amount of rainfall you typically experience.
